What Is the SpineMED® Ultra Decompression Table?

The SpineMED® Ultra is a computerized spinal decompression table that targets the root cause of back and neck pain: pressure on compressed or damaged discs. It works by gently and precisely separating the vertebrae, creating a vacuum effect within the disc space. This reduces disc pressure, improves circulation, and allows the disc to rehydrate and heal naturally.

Unlike inversion tables or traditional traction methods, the SpineMED® Ultra isolates the specific disc level being treated and eliminates muscle resistance. That means better results, greater comfort, and a safer experience overall.

How the Treatment Works

Each treatment is customized to the patient's individual needs. Here's what you can expect:

  • Comfortable Positioning – You’ll be gently secured to the table in a reclined position.

  • Targeted Decompression – The system applies precise, computer-controlled decompression to the affected spinal segment.

  • Pain-Free Experience – Most patients report feeling a mild stretching sensation or no sensation at all.

  • Time-Efficient Sessions – Each session lasts about 30 minutes, with no downtime required afterward.

Most patients begin to feel relief within the first few sessions, with the full treatment plan typically spanning several weeks depending on the condition.

Conditions Treated with SpineMED® Ultra

Screen Shot 2025-04-07 at 5.09_edited.png

Herniated or Bulging Discs

Screen Shot 2025-04-07 at 5.12_edited.png

Degenerative Disc Disease

Screen Shot 2025-04-07 at 5.15_edited.png

Sciatica and Nerve Compression

Screen Shot 2025-04-07 at 5.17_edited.png

Spinal Stenosis

Screen Shot 2025-04-07 at 5.20_edited.png

Facet Joint Syndrome

Screen Shot 2025-04-07 at 5.22_edited.png

Chronic Neck or Low Back Pain

Screen Shot 2025-04-07 at 5.23_edited.png

Failed Back Surgery Syndrome
